Output 17e4ecb3da4199a48f95aeb7b25b9d0f3f5880f69a7a44caf0ca28c5e3535933:0

value
165596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cb09a2e4c9b5a96f82a03aedeba52ddf0efdbf5 OP_EQUAL
address
34JiQTPTysji16pKsxACJG463PLri6xE8f
transaction
17e4ecb3da4199a48f95aeb7b25b9d0f3f5880f69a7a44caf0ca28c5e3535933